Responsibilities
The representative serves as the primary point of contact for members, providing consultative service across virtual and digital channels. They are responsible for resolving inquiries, educating members on financial products, and maintaining accurate documentation while adhering to security protocols.
Requirements
A high school diploma or GED is required for this position. Candidates should have at least one year of customer service experience, preferably within a financial institution or contact center environment.

Choosing a financial institution can be like choosing a friend—you want one that looks out for your interests and has values that appeal to you. Johns Hopkins Federal Credit Union was founded by a small group of Johns Hopkins University employees in 1971. As a credit union, our charter allows us to serve various groups. In our case, we have stuck to our roots, expanding to serve other Johns Hopkins and related entities. We truly are built by and for the Hopkins community.
